全网整合营销服务商

电脑端+手机端+微信端=数据同步管理

免费咨询热线:400-708-3566

JavaScript实现QQ聊天消息展示和评论提交功能

QQ聊天消息显示,提交评论等实现原理,具体内容如下

<!DOCTYPE html>
<html>
 <head>
  <meta charset="UTF-8">
  <title></title>

  <style type="text/css">
   * {
    margin: 0;
    padding: 0;
   }

   .bos {
    margin: 100px auto;
    width: 350px;
    position: relative;
   }

   .bos a {
    float: right;
   }

   button {
    position: relative;
    left: 301px;
    bottom: 0;
   }

   textarea {
    width: 350px;
    resize: none;
   }

   ul li {
    list-style: none;
   }
  </style>

  <script type="text/javascript">
   window.onload = function() {
    var txt = document.getElementById('txt');
    var btn = document.getElementsByTagName('button')[0];
    var oUl = document.getElementsByTagName('ul')[0];

    btn.onclick = function() {
     if(txt.value == '') {
      alert('请输入...');
      return false; //结束事件*******
     }

     var newli = document.createElement('li');  //创建标签<li></li>
     newli.innerHTML = txt.value + '<a href = "#">删除<a>';

     //oUl.appendChild(newli);  //将创建标签<li></li>加到最后面

     var lis = oUl.childNodes; //oUl.children
     oUl.insertBefore(newli, lis[0]);  //将创建标签<li></li>加到最前面
     txt.value = '';


     //删除发出去的消息
     var oA = document.getElementsByTagName('a');
     for(var i = 0; i < oA.length; i++) {
      oA[i].onclick = function() {
       oUl.removeChild(this.parentNode);
      }
     }
    }
   }
  </script>

 </head>

 <body>
  <div id="box" class="bos">
   <textarea name="" id="txt" cols="30" rows="10"></textarea>
   <button>submit</button>
   <ul></ul>
  </div>
 </body>

</html>

以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持。


# js  # QQ聊天  # 评论提交  # vue.js评论发布信息可插入QQ表情功能  # vue.js实现用户评论、登录、注册、及修改信息功能  # Vue.js实现文章评论和回复评论功能  # JavaScript评论点赞功能的实现方法  # 原生js实现回复评论功能  # JavaScript直播评论发弹幕切图功能点集合效果代码  # JavaScript实现简单评论功能  # 请输入  # 具体内容  # 最前面  # 大家多多  # bos  # relative  # position  # auto  # px  # width  # resize  # textarea  # ul  # list  # li  # button  # float  # left  # bottom  # padding 


相关文章: 如何快速搭建高效服务器建站系统?  如何选择高效响应式自助建站源码系统?  招商网站制作流程,网站招商广告语?  如何在景安服务器上快速搭建个人网站?  网站好制作吗知乎,网站开发好学吗?有什么技巧?  javascript中的try catch异常捕获机制用法分析  如何快速生成凡客建站的专业级图册?  建站之星后台密码遗忘?如何快速找回?  建站之星价格显示格式升级,你的预算足够吗?  专业网站设计制作公司,如何制作一个企业网站,建设网站的基本步骤有哪些?  建站之星体验版:智能建站系统+响应式设计,多端适配快速建站  如何在云主机快速搭建网站站点?  济南网站制作的价格,历城一职专官方网站?  建站之星多图banner生成与模板自定义指南  定制建站哪家更专业可靠?推荐榜单揭晓  如何在云指建站中生成FTP站点?  如何在Ubuntu系统下快速搭建WordPress个人网站?  无锡营销型网站制作公司,无锡网选车牌流程?  如何在Tomcat中配置并部署网站项目?  广州网站制作的公司,现在专门做网站的公司有没有哪几家是比较好的,性价比高,模板也多的?  临沂网站制作公司有哪些,临沂第四中学官网?  小米网站链接制作教程,请问miui新增网页链接调用服务有什么用啊?  c++怎么使用类型萃取type_traits_c++ 模板元编程类型判断【方法】  如何选择适配移动端的WAP自助建站平台?  Swift中swift中的switch 语句  制作宣传网站的软件,小红书可以宣传网站吗?  一键制作网站软件下载安装,一键自动采集网页文档制作步骤?  西安专业网站制作公司有哪些,陕西省建行官方网站?  盐城做公司网站,江苏电子版退休证办理流程?  网站网页制作电话怎么打,怎样安装和使用钉钉软件免费打电话?  广州网站建站公司选择指南:建站流程与SEO优化关键词解析  天河区网站制作公司,广州天河区如何办理身份证?需要什么资料有预约的网站吗?  c# Task.ConfigureAwait(true) 在什么场景下是必须的  如何做静态网页,sublimetext3.0制作静态网页?  网站规划与制作是什么,电子商务网站系统规划的内容及步骤是什么?  建站之星logo尺寸如何设置最合适?  香港服务器选型指南:免备案配置与高效建站方案解析  简历在线制作网站免费,免费下载个人简历的网站是哪些?  简易网站制作视频教程,使用记事本编写一个简单的网页html文件?  成都网站制作公司哪家好,四川省职工服务网是做什么用?  Android滚轮选择时间控件使用详解  定制建站流程解析:需求评估与SEO优化功能开发指南  建站之星官网登录失败?如何快速解决?  南京做网站制作公司,南京哈发网络有限公司,公司怎么样,做网页美工DIV+CSS待遇怎么样?  php能控制zigbee模块吗_php通过串口与cc2530 zigbee通信【介绍】  寿县云建站:智能SEO优化与多行业模板快速上线指南  网站制作外包价格怎么算,招聘网站上写的“外包”是什么意思?  如何在万网主机上快速搭建网站?  如何在七牛云存储上搭建网站并设置自定义域名?  已有域名如何快速搭建专属网站? 

您的项目需求

*请认真填写需求信息,我们会在24小时内与您取得联系。